However, one of van Helmonts contemporaries, Italian physician Francesco Redi (16261697), performed an experiment in 1668 that was one of the first to refute the idea that maggots (the larvae of flies) spontaneously generate on meat left out in the open air. Francesco Redis experimental setup consisted of an open container, a container sealed with a cork top, and a container covered in mesh that let in air but not flies. In 1745, John Needham (17131781) published a report of his own experiments, in which he briefly boiled broth infused with plant or animal matter, hoping to kill all preexisting microbes.2 He then sealed the flasks. In 1684, Redi published a book called Observations on living animals that are in living animals where he included drawings of over 100 parasites and the locations they were found.
